Abstract

Determining a micro-jog parameter in a disk drive that employs a magneto-resistive (MR) transducer head assembly and a partial response (PRML) detector includes improved accuracy in measuring on-track signal strength by use of a matched filter technique. The matched filter includes circuitry for emulating a partial response signal expected to be produced by a selected test bit pattern prerecorded on the selected track. The matched filtering technique provides improved accuracy in measuring the detected signal strength as it provides an extremely narrow digital filter focused on the test bit pattern frequency. Improved determination of the micro-jog distance further includes measuring interference from adjacent tracks, the best error rate being achieved at micro-jog positions intermediate the maximum on-track signal strength and the minimum off-track interference. A novel digital detector for accurately measuring adjacent track interference also is disclosed.
